What is ICD 10 for poorly controlled diabetes?

In ICD-10-CM, chapter 4, "Endocrine, nutritional and metabolic diseases (E00-E89)," includes a separate subchapter (block), Diabetes mellitus E08-E13, with the categories:

  • E08, Diabetes mellitus due to underlying condition
  • E09, Drug or chemical induced diabetes mellitus
  • E10, Type 1 diabetes mellitus
  • E11, Type 2 diabetes mellitus
  • E13, Other specified diabetes mellitus

How does diabetes affect blood sugar?

Diabetes is a disease in which your blood glucose, or blood sugar, levels are too high . Glucose comes from the foods you eat. Insulin is a hormone that helps the glucose get into your cells to give them energy. With type 1 diabetes, your body does not make insulin. With type 2 diabetes, the more common type, your body does not make or use insulin well. Without enough insulin, the glucose stays in your blood. You can also have prediabetes. This means that your blood sugar is higher than normal but not high enough to be called diabetes. Having prediabetes puts you at a higher risk of getting type 2 diabetes. Over time, having too much glucose in your blood can cause serious problems. It can damage your eyes, kidneys, and nerves. Diabetes can also cause heart disease, stroke and even the need to remove a limb. Pregnant women can also get diabetes, called gestational diabetes. Blood tests can show if you have diabetes. One type of test, the A1C, can also check on how you are managing your diabetes. Exercise, weight control and sticking to your meal plan can help control your diabetes. You should also monitor your blood glucose level and take medicine if prescribed. Is there more than one type of diabetes?

I'm pretty sure all of you who made it thus far in this article are familiar with the fact that there are at least two major types of diabetes: type I, or juvenile, and type II, with usual (though not mandatory) adult onset. Just like ICD-9, ICD-10 has different chapters for the different types of diabetes. The table below presents the major types of diabetes, by chapters, in both ICD coding versions. Diabetes Coding Comparison ICD-9-CM ICD-10-CM 249._ - Secondary diabetes mellitus E08._ - Diabetes mellitus due to underlying condition E09._ - Drug or chemical induced diabetes mellitus E13._ - Other specified diabetes mellitus 250._ - Diabetes mellitus E10._ - Type 1 diabetes mellitus E11._ - Type 2 diabetes mellitus 648._ - Diabetes mellitus of mother, complicating pregnancy, childbirth, or the puerperium O24._ - Gestational diabetes mellitus in pregnancy 775.1 - Neonatal diabetes mellitus P70.2 - Neonatal diabetes mellitus This coding structure for diabetes in ICD-10 is very important to understand and remember, as it is virtually always the starting point in assigning codes for all patient encounters seen and treated for diabetes. What is the ICD-10 code for diabetes?

If complications are present, the causal relationship between the conditions should be clearly documented and the conditions diagnosed and coded to the highest degree of specificity possible. The International Classification of Diseases-10 (ICD-10) identifies approximately 200 ICD-10 codes that indicate diabetes mellitus type I, type II or secondary diabetes mellitus and its manifestations. These 200 codes map to one of the following 3 HCC. HCC17 – Diabetes with Acute Complications HCC18 – Diabetes with Chronic Complications HCC19 – Diabetes without Complication Accurate ICD-10 coding along with complete and accurate patient documentation is required to support submission of any HCC to CMS. Coding Diabetes Diabetes is associated with a risk of complications that may affect one or more of an individual’s organ systems. Documentation and the ICD 10 code submitted by a provider for patient services should reflect the relationship between the condition and severity of disease. The following list related to diabetes provides details used to determine correct coding. What are the symptoms of diabetes mellitus?

[6] Common symptoms include increased thirst, frequent urination, and unexplained weight loss. [3] Symptoms may also include increased hunger, feeling tired, and sores that do not heal. [3] Often symptoms come on slowly. [6] Long-term complications from high blood sugar include heart disease, strokes, diabetic retinopathy which can result in blindness, kidney failure, and poor blood flow in the limbs which may lead to amputations. [1] The sudden onset of hyperosmolar hyperglycemic state may occur; however, ketoacidosis is uncommon. [4] [5] Type 2 diabetes primarily occurs as a result of obesity and lack of exercise. [1] Some people are more genetically at risk than others. [6] Type 2 diabetes makes up about 90% of cases of diabetes, with the other 10% due primarily to diabetes mellitus type 1 and gestational diabetes. [1] In diabetes mellitus type 1 there is a lower total level of insulin to control blood glucose, due to an autoimmune induced loss of insulin-producing beta cells in the pancreas. [12] [13] Diagnosis of diabetes is by blood tests such as fasting plasma glucose, oral glucose tolerance test, or glycated hemoglobin (A1C). [3] Type 2 diabetes is partly preventable by staying a normal weight, exercising regularly, and eating properly. [1] Treatment involves exercise and dietary changes. [1] If blood sugar levels are not adequately lowered, the medication metformin is typically recommended. [7] [14] Many people may eventually also require insulin injections.
